    RaveDAO launches fan achievement badge system, connecting offline actions with on-chain identity
    ChainCatcher reported that RaveDAO has announced the launch of a fan achievement system, which permanently records each participant's user journey in its global events, national chapters, and across different years in a visualized manner, and distributes digital badge collectibles. This marks RaveDAO's use of offline entertainment scenarios and blockchain tools to transform real-world offline participation into verifiable, collectible, and displayable on-chain identity credentials. The system showcases four interesting dimensions: number and type of event attendance, region, year, and consumption contribution. After claiming badges, they will be displayed on the member dashboard as a user identity marker in the RaveDAO community and serve as one of the bases for future airdrops. This feature is implemented through fan data and the identity infrastructure PLVR. Eligible users can directly claim achievement badges on their PLVR profile page.

    Circle partners with Aleo to launch bank-grade privacy stablecoin USDCx
    Jinse Finance reported that Circle and the Aleo blockchain have announced a partnership to launch the privacy-enhanced stablecoin USDCx. This stablecoin will provide users with "bank-level privacy" protection, making transaction data invisible to the public while retaining compliant records for regulatory review.

    Privacy project Horizen relaunches on Base as a Layer 3 network
    According to ChainCatcher, Horizen's Layer 3 network has officially launched its mainnet on Base, marking the latest stage in the evolution of this long-standing privacy network. Although this launch coincides with renewed attention on "privacy coins," Horizen had already officially initiated its transition from Layer 1 to Layer 3 as early as February this year, following a DAO resolution to gradually phase out the old chain.
